Pokémon Legends: Z-A Receives First Major Update, Addressing Ranked battles and Bugs

A new patch for Pokémon Legends: Z-A is now available, bringing adjustments to the game’s ranked battle system and resolving a number of reported bugs. Version 1.0.2, released on November 6, 2025, for both Nintendo Switch and Switch 2, arrives less than a month after the game’s initial launch and aims to refine the experience for players pursuing exclusive rewards.

The update focuses on improving the competitive landscape and ensuring a smoother gameplay experience. While it doesn’t introduce any significant new features,the changes implemented are expected to be beneficial as players continue to engage in ranked battles to obtain coveted Mega Stone rewards.

Ranked Battle Adjustments Aim to Improve Reward Progression

Last week, The Pokémon Company announced plans to make Mega Stone rewards – unlocking access to Mega Greninja, Mega Delphox, and Mega Chesnaught – more attainable starting with season 2 of the ranked battle mode. Today’s update builds on that declaration by adjusting the point system. According to a release, the adjustments ensure that points earned are “not reduced depending on the outcome of the match.”

The update also vaguely mentions the addition and increase of “some battle rewards that can be received for each battle,” suggesting a broader effort to incentivize participation and reward players for their efforts.

Bug Fixes Target Key gameplay Issues

Alongside the ranked battle adjustments, Version 1.0.2 addresses several bugs impacting core gameplay elements. These fixes include issues related to Mega Evolutions, side missions, and “some other issues.”

Specifically, the patch notes detail fixes for the following:

  • A bug preventing Pokémon capture and side mission completion if the box screen wasn’t opened while the box was full before a Mega Evolution battle.
  • An issue in certain side missions where a day/night transition during a skill attack would halt progress.
  • A problem during trainer battles where simultaneous Pokémon switching and Mega Evolution could lock the opposing trainer out of the battle.
